If a BIST was run at low temperatures, for example 5 or 10 degress celcius,
on a G8 card, then a watchdog timer restart could occur. The switch now
checks for the real course of the external interrupts that occur when running
BIST.
If the Gratuitous ARP feature was enabled on an IP interface, and an ARP
packet arrived, (either ARP request, or reply) that had a Target IP address
that was equal to the SenderIP address, then the ARP cache was not
updated with the ARP packet’s source data. This issue has been resolved.
If two line cards were inserted in quick succession, then a software restart
could occasionally occur. This issue has been resolved.
When the Built-In Self Test was run, a fault would occasionally be reported
which said that a MAC address was not learnt during the loopback test.
The ports in the BIST loopback test now remain in loopback.

Patch SB251-02 includes all issues resolved and enhancements released in
previous patches for Software Release 2.5.1, and the following enhancements:
64 bit MIB counters were not incremented or cleared for port interfaces. This
issue has been resolved.
Some change actions, and the resending of prune messages were not
operating correctly. This issue has been resolved.
Pause flow control is now disabled by default on all ports. This improves
performance of the switch when it is congested.
